Census Tract 46103011001: frequently asked questions

What is the typical home value in Census Tract 46103011001?
The estimated median home value in Census Tract 46103011001 today is $379,379, near the U.S. tracts median.
How much is property tax in Census Tract 46103011001?
The median annual property tax in Census Tract 46103011001 is $3,239, an effective rate of 0.99% of home value.
Is Census Tract 46103011001 expensive to live in?
Homes in Census Tract 46103011001 cost about 3.86× the median household income, near the U.S. tracts median.
What is the average rent in Census Tract 46103011001?
The median gross rent in Census Tract 46103011001 is $464 a month, lower than 99% of U.S. tracts.
How much have home prices grown in Census Tract 46103011001?
Home prices in Census Tract 46103011001 have moved 61% over the past five years (5.9% in the past year), per the FHFA House Price Index.
How many people live in Census Tract 46103011001?
Census Tract 46103011001 has a population of 2,620, about 2,183.88 people per square mile, per the U.S. Census American Community Survey. The median age is 42.8.
What is the weather like in Census Tract 46103011001?
Census Tract 46103011001 averages 48°F year-round, summer highs near 81.3°F, winter lows around 17.4°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 53.7 inches of snow a year.
Is Census Tract 46103011001 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
Census Tract 46103011001's FEMA National Risk Index score is 46.6 (near the U.S. tracts median).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is inland flooding.
